#317278 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#317278 is composed of 19.2% red, 44.7%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.2% cyan, 5%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 185.1 degrees, a saturation of 42% and a lightness of 33.1%. #317278 color hex could be obtained by blending #62e4f0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#317278

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040809 is the darkest color, while #fafd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#317278

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#525758 is the less saturated color, while #0398a6 is the most saturated one.
